Ancient World Map by Guillaume Le Testu, created in 1555, is a richly decorative Renaissance map showing the world as a circular globe surrounded by clouds and personified winds. The watercolor-style design reflects 16th-century French cartography, blending geographic knowledge with mythological imagery, sea monsters, polar labels, and speculative coastlines. As both navigational document and visual artwork, it captures the age of exploration and Europe’s expanding imagination of the world.
Guillaume Le Testu was a French cartographer, navigator, and privateer associated with the Dieppe school of mapmaking. His atlas, Cosmographie Universelle, combined practical maritime knowledge with elaborate illustration and many speculative lands then imagined by European geographers. Le Testu’s work is significant for its artistry, ambition, and insight into Renaissance geography before modern global mapping was fully established.
